Streamlining Waste Handling with Static Compactors: The Advantages of Static Compaction

Static compactors offer a compelling solution for businesses and municipalities looking to optimize their waste management practices. These powerful machines compress waste volume by up to 70% , leading to noticeable benefits. By minimizing the amount of space required for waste storage, static compactors release valuable area. This can translate into cost savings by dispensing with the need for frequent waste removal services and alleviating the burden on landfill space.

  • , static compactors can increase workplace safety by ensuring a more organized waste disposal system. This reduces the risk of accidents and fosters a safer working environment.
  • Moreover, the use of static compactors can promote environmental sustainability by reducing greenhouse gas emissions. By improving waste handling practices and saving landfill space, these machines play a important role in promoting green operations.
